Professor N. S. Cooray Contributes Foreword to Newly Published Poetry Anthology

Professor N. S. Cooray of the Graduate School of International Relations, International University of Japan (IUJ), contributed the foreword to the debut poetry anthology Avarjana by veteran journalist Sumanachandra Ariyawansa.

The book, which features 50 poems, offers readers a vivid portrayal of Sri Lanka’s rural lifestyle, scenic beauty, and cultural values.
